    Probably in the second half of the 1780s when Beethoven was in his late teens. This beautiful fragment has become quite popular lately - on Classic FM at least. It was part of a concerto for piano, flute and bassoon and this unusual combination was written for the Westerholt family in Bonn.

    It's sad to think that only part of the slow movement remains. However, there is another full chamber piece written for the same family and the same three instruments: the Trio in G major, WoO 37.
